Trick Daddy addressed rumors about his false arrest and bankruptcy, elaborating on his struggles in the music industry. In 2014, he was arrested outside his house in Miramar, reportedly falsely accused of growing weed based on a tip-off from a confidential informant. This event led him to file for bankruptcy, allegedly inspired by Donald Trump. Although accusations claimed he filed three times, Trick Daddy explains that due to a technicality involving filing for taxes, it seemed like he filed multiple times whereas he only did it once. He remains unapologetic about his financial decisions, stating that his family is taken care of. The rapper also openly discusses his peers' struggles with fame and drugs, empathizing with Kodak Black's recent run-ins with the law. He compared them to imperfect people and urged fans and authorities alike to stop targeting entertainers and athletes.
